Isopropyl alcohol is a colorless substance with a solid odor.It is made by combining water with propene, among the simplest and most considerable hydrocarbons in nature. This is often performed in a single stage utilizing a catalyst and water at high pressure. It's two probable structural isomers: 1-propanol (n-propyl alcohol) and 2-propanol (isopropyl alcohol).  99% isopropyl alcohol

Isopropyl alcohol or isopropanol is really a popular solvent used in many industrial applications. It is generally used in the generation of glycerol, shellacs, acetone, and rapid drying inks. It can be found in body rubs, after-shave and hand creams, cosmetics and pharmaceuticals. It is applied as a solvent for gums, resins, cellulose, films, alkaloids and important oils. In addition it provides as a deicing agent for lacquers, water fuels and extraction processes.It has sufficient antimicrobial, virucide, bactericide and fungicide volume and is carefully utilized in hospitals, laboratories, food processing flowers, and eating establishments for sterilization and disinfection. It's used for topical disinfectant in homes, facilities, professional clinics as well as in barbershops for cleaning hair cutting and style devices due to its effective antiseptic properties.

Isopropyl alcohol must be kept out of achieve of young ones as a result of large danger of poisoning. Isopropyl alcohol accumulation has the following symptoms: dizziness, frustration, vomiting and vomiting, coma and CNS depression. Accumulation may be a consequence of common ingestion, inhalation, and dermal absorption.In professional purposes, managing isopropanol must be finished with warning and appropriate personal safety gear. Though isopropyl alcohol is usually secure, there's a high risk for poisoning when found in a professional setting.

Common ingestion of more than 20 ml may have harmful consequences and that is the most frequent option of exposure. Inhalation of isopropyl alcohol vapors is also a common method of poisoning. The temporary exposure is 500 ppm. When managing levels over this, particular security equipment should be utilized and all security measures must certanly be observed. At a degree of 12,000 ppm, isopropyl alcohol vapors are really harmful to human health as well as human life.

Isopropanol, in equally fluid and solvent types, may be severely irritating to the eyes and mucous membranes. It is just a powerful key anxious program depressant and in big quantities, it could effect to cardiovascular depression. Acetone, a metabolite of isopropyl alcohol can also be a CNS depressant and that outcome to delayed outward indications of CNS depression.On the other hand, isopropanol has been identified to be non-carcinogenic in animal experiments. However, there has been proof that it may probably cause skeletal malformations and lowered beginning loads as demonstrated in pregnant rodents subjected to large levels of isopropanol.
